Olefin metathesis meets rubber chemistry and technology

Abstract: This article summarizes possible applications of olefin metathesis in rubber chemistry and technology. There are three main research directives with valuable contributions to the synthesis, recycling, and characterization of elastomers. First, ring opening metathesis polymerization as well as acyclic diene metathesis polycondensation yields polyalkenamers with cross-linkable double bonds, and thus can be used for the synthesis of defined rubbers serving as raw materials in rubber technology.
